Rainbow 6 Siege Review

Rainbow 6 Series is back with a game focused on multiplayer, tactical movements and destruction!

The progression system enables you to unlock various special force units, which are the Russina Spetsnaz, French GIGN, the British SAS, the German GSG 9 SWAT or the United States. Each of them will have 4 characters that are armed with lethal equipment and different gadgets with its own strengths and weaknesses. Some of the equipments are smoke grenades, flash bangs, C4 to take down walls, poison gas and etc. The game will prevent you from taking a character that was taken already in the same game mode, therefore, you will have to choose one fast before it is taken.

One critical feature in the game is that all wall materials that are destructive are built with different type of materials. If you for example hide behind a stone wall, you will be more safe than behind other fragile objects or wood walls. You will have to be smart when hiding, which adds another fun factor to the game. However, you will lose if you are only hiding since anything is destructible and will only hold for so long.

All maps are build on close combat mostly and you will find yourself in very complicated labyrinth type of buildings, including roof tops, windows and complicated hall ways. You can hang down on a rope and shoot upside down through windows to surprise the enemy.

You will find that if you play too offensively you will struggle to stay alive, regardless of the task itself. Your goal is to meet the objective or eliminate all rivals. This will put you in situations where you might risk your own life. However, if you happen to not meet the objective or if you are taken down, you will still be awarded with points to support your work progress.

So far everything sounds wonderful, however, one issue that we encountered is that the content is quite limited. That being said, the game is quite entertaining and if new maps are added on the fun will most likely continue. We are hoping that the additional free content comes not too late to keep the community engaged.
